Based on the US Census Bureau's special tabulation from the ACS 5-year estimates, in 2023, the Non-Hispanic Asian Alone citizen population for New Jersey was 49,070 and represented 0.59% of the total New Jersey citizen population.

Among all New Jersey counties, Middlesex had the highest Non-Hispanic Asian Alone citizen population (153.43K), followed by Bergen (119.38K), and Hudson (65.59K).

In terms of percentages, Middlesex had the highest percentage of its citizen population being Non-Hispanic Asian Alone (20.86%), followed by Somerset (16.27%), and Bergen (13.98%).
